seats

Hello, I am new here and to the SL-scene, bought a 300-24 SL 1992 with an interior that had to be scrapped.
Found a donor interior of a 1992 SL 500. These seats have cussion- correction in the back. Can I use these seats on my 300 SL (seat-computer comatible ?) or do I have to change the electronics.
Since these seats have this option do I need to pull a new vacuumline to the donor seats or can I "tap in" on a door line ?

Hello SL600
well the vacuum line controls the cussions in the seat's back. Today I have been looking at the vac.unit and cannot find a line going to the seat's bottom in my car. I do not (yet) have a diagram of the 300 or 500 type to compare but experience has learned me that if it is not foreseen by factory than it will take a lot of effort to get it done and the result is mostly not worth the time (and money) that was put in. Probably, I will leave it as it was, only taking the seat and back as a donor in the original basis.
